Fever Ray and Richie Hawtin have been confirmed for this year's Bestival. Techno mainstay Hawtin will be playing a special set under his infamous Plastikman guise, while also confirmed for this year are The xx.
They join the likes of Dizzee Rascal, LCD Soundsystem, Gil Scott Heron, Hot Chip, The Flaming Lips, Four Tet, Chase & Status, Chilly Gonzales, Simian Mobile Disco and Delphic.
Meanwhile, DJ sets will come from Annie Mac, David Rodigan, Dixon, Ewan Pearson, Greg Wilson, Joy Orbison, Horse Meat Disco and Seth Troxler.
Says festival boss Rob Da Bank "OK, check this out for a triple whammy - my joint favourite band of last year The xx playing what will be a very rare UK festival appearance on our very own Isle of Wight, the audio-visual phenomenon that is Fever Ray with her ONLY UK festival this year and to cap it all one of the most important electronic wizards about, Richie Hawtin bringing his Plastikman guise to the Big Top.
"Selfishly these are three of the most played artists round the da Banks’ at the moment and if you don't already own all the music get it now and get ready for September!"
Tickets are on sale right now at £150 for the weekend.
It all happens on September 9th to 12th at Robin Hill Park on the Isle of Wight.
